Tenko 35 Shizuku Junmai Daiginjo "Heavenly Grace"
The nose on this extremely limited "for restaurant only" masterpiece sake is an outstanding collection of strawberry mousse, peaches and cream, shiso, chive, pineapple, lemon sorbet, green apple, honeysuckle, papaya, and crème fraîche aromas. Where do we begin with this incredible sake made with Yamadanishiki milled to 35%? The aroma field, which is perhaps one of the most gorgeous noses in the world? Or do we start with the fact that this premium sake shows perhaps the best "effect" of using the Shizuku, or gravity drip pressing, method. It's labor intensive, but they use "Shizuku" for a reason, and this sake best captures that with only 120 bottles produced. Your bottle will have a number between 1 and 120. Velvety, slippery, and supremely smooth, this full-bodied and rich brew actually lets you feel the Shizuku method in each sip. But there's more: look for strawberry jam, pear juice, papaya, lychee, green apple sorbet, cream, nougat, biscotti, creamsicle, and crème brûlée flavors with an incredible milky finish that leaves the palate fresh and clean.
